  1. The ideal stressing egalitarianism and that every citizen of the United States should have an equal opportunity to achieve material prosperity through hard work, determination, and initiative. idiomatic

词源

Of unknown origin. First attested in the 1910s. Popularized by American writer and historian James Truslow Adams in 1931.
